Transaction 3a509802d76f2493927c09f440bbf774ec6a8a166a2d4cfe3428ead5776e9bdd

2 Input
1 Outputs
  • 3a509802d76f2493927c09f440bbf774ec6a8a166a2d4cfe3428ead5776e9bdd:0
  • value  1350106
    address  1PmVMPNCT3QpSdD57AcQ6b8J66w6Q5BBuh